Understanding Small Incision Lenticule Extraction


The SMILE Procedure, or SMILE Surgery, is a innovative procedure designed to correct myopia, commonly known as myopia. Unlike traditional laser-assisted in situ keratomileusis, which requires forming a sheet in the cornea, SMILE improves precision by utilizing a high-precision laser to extract a minute bit of corneal tissue through a small incision, resulting in fewer issues and a speedier healing process. This minimally invasive method ensures substantial gains in vision with less risk of surgical complications.

The key to grasping how SMILE Eye Surgery functions lies in its cutting-edge laser systems. The treatment begins with a precise laser that generates a disc-shaped tissue, a disc-shaped piece of tissue, within the cornea. This section is then carefully extracted through a minimal cut, allowing the outer layer of the eye to reconfigure and adjust the vision error linked to shortsightedness. The entire procedure is rapid, normally lasting about 30 minutes, and its precision leads to a faster recovery, enabling patients to continue everyday life very soon following.

One of the most desirable benefits of SMILE Eye Surgery is its range of positives. Patients can expect significant visual improvement, a lower chance of dry eye syndrome, and less after surgery discomfort compared to other operative procedures like PRK or LASIK. Additionally, the minimally invasive quality of the treatment implies that there is none sheet to heal, which also reduces complications. Overall, SMILE offers a modern alternative for those seeking independence from glasses or contact lenses, allowing them to experience a way of living with crystal-clear sight.

Benefits and Healing


SMILE eye surgery offers numerous benefits that make it an intriguing option for those seeking corrective vision treatment. One of the primary benefits is its less invasive nature. Unlike classic LASIK procedures, SMILE does not require the creation of a significant corneal flap, which lowers the chance of complications and promotes quicker healing. Patients often experience minimal discomfort and faster visual recovery, enabling them to return to their daily activities more quickly.

The recovery process after SMILE surgery is typically straightforward. Many patients notice an improvement in their vision within a couple of days or several days, and full stabilization often occurs within a number of weeks. This swift recovery period is a significant factor for people who are eager to avoid extended downtime. Following the procedure, patients are advised to follow their doctor's post-operative care instructions, which may include using prescribed eye drops and avoiding intense activities for a short period.

Moreover, SMILE surgery is notably effective for treating nearsightedness, making it a great option for those with myopia. The accurate nature of the procedure means that many patients achieve 20/20 vision or better, enhancing their quality of life without the need on glasses or contact lenses. Expense Considerations


When evaluating SMILE eye surgery, comprehending the expenses involved is important. The average price of SMILE laser eye surgery can vary significantly based on several factors, such as geographical location, the experience of the surgeon, and the specific technology used. On average, patients might anticipate to pay between 2k to four thousand dollars per eye. This preliminary investment can be seen as a sustainable solution to visual impairment, especially when taking into account the ongoing costs of glasses or contact lenses over a lifetime.

Health coverage for SMILE surgery is a further important aspect to think about. Many medical plans view this procedure as optional, meaning they may not finance it at all. Contrasting with Alternative Methods


As evaluating laser eye operations, it's important to comprehend how SMILE contrasts against other popular procedures such as LASIK and PRK. While LASIK involves creating a layer in the cornea to reshape it, the SMILE procedure is generally advanced, because it works without forming a flap. This not only reduces the threats related to layer complications but also promotes a more robust corneal structure post-surgery. In contrast, PRK removes the outer surface of the cornea, which can lead to a prolonged recovery time compared to SMILE.

A different primary distinction is healing time. Patients generally experience a quicker recovery with SMILE than both LASIK and PRK. Numerous individuals return to their normal activities within a day or two after SMILE surgery, whereas PRK can take a week or more for vision to normalize.
